What to Expect on the Boat Tour
Alright, so first up, the boat trip, that can really be the star of the show. You’re looking at gliding on crystal water. We almost forgot, make sure that your camera is all charged up ’cause the views of the Algarve coastline? Completely breathtaking. Seriously, jagged cliffs, sandy beaches and hidden caves – they are very plentiful here.
It tends to be a relaxed kind of vibe. That is good in the sense you can soak up the sun and those crazy rock formations that only the Algarve can really throw at you. Apparently, lots of these boat tours will actually squeeze in a visit to Benagil Cave. Oh yeah, that is one of the coolest sea caves in Europe, if I do say so myself. The sunlight that beams through the hole up top? I mean it looks like something out of a movie.
Typically, the boat sections last for a few hours. You might even get a little swim in a secluded bay. The boat bit can give you views of a portion of the coastline. Yet, keep in mind, it’s really just half the adventure, it seems.
Jeep Adventure Through the Algarve Interior
Okay, so once you’ve had your fill of the sea air, then that is when the Jeep tour takes over. This part is certainly something different. Ditching the coast, you head in through those rolling hills and old villages way beyond. Now this? It almost lets you peek at the real Algarve.
As I was saying, don’t expect a gentle drive ’cause that is simply not what this is. You’re probably going to be bouncing around, kicking up dust on off-the-beaten-path roads, yet that’s how you see the awesome views. Very rural landscapes, cork oak farms and maybe even stumble upon a historic spot? Very cool.
Usually the guides? Those folks have heaps of knowledge. Anyway, they are very into sharing some stories about the area, it’s traditions, and the landscape that goes back some time. Plus? Keep in mind this could be your only chance to try some neighborhood grub at a quaint restaurant miles from tourists. Actually this provides a true experience. And basically it makes a very nice change from the beach crowds.
Highlights and Hidden Gems Along the Way
So, what makes this tour truly special, then, is that is very ability to sneak away from those touristy spots and check out stuff lots of folks miss? Seriously, while the Benagil Cave seems amazing, but still, you might spot more empty beaches that are completely gorgeous.
That said, a hidden gem? Possibly a village known for making craft things, and probably a cool viewpoint only a local may be hip to. You could get a chance to sample medronho – a regional firewater made from the fruit of the Medronho shrub. I think that you might sample a neighborhood pastry.
Arguably the surprise visits and detours really highlight the tour, it is also where those Jeep drivers tend to do their very best. You see the unexpected side to things. Anyhow these trips tend to make lasting memories, they seem to.

Tips for Making the Most of Your Adventure
Okay, that is how to ensure that the Algarve Boat and Jeep Tour goes perfectly? I will share a few pro tips: First? Then slap on the sunscreen – that Algarve sun is intense, actually. Bring along layers because of how the temperature could change loads especially once you’re on that boat.
Still, don’t forget, there might be some swimming involved. Pack swimming clothes and also a small towel. If you get motion sick? Take some medication before the boat sets out. Arguably keep water on you, since full-day tours often tend to cause dehydration in a major way.
